Understanding the "Please Load Document" Error
This error message means the printer isn't detecting any paper in the input tray. While seemingly straightforward, the problem could stem from several sources, ranging from simple paper jams to more complex mechanical issues. Let's explore the most common causes and effective solutions.
Step-by-Step Troubleshooting Guide
1. Check the Paper Tray:
- Is the paper tray properly inserted? Ensure the tray is fully seated in the printer. A slightly misaligned tray can prevent the printer from detecting the paper.
- Is there enough paper? The printer needs a sufficient stack of paper to function correctly. Add more paper if the tray is low.
- Is the paper type correct? The Epson L565 supports a range of paper types. Make sure you're using a compatible paper size and weight. Consult your printer's manual for specifics.
- Is the paper jammed? Gently check for any paper jams within the input tray. Remove any obstructions carefully to avoid tearing the paper.
2. Inspect the Paper Path:
- Clear the paper path: Turn off the printer and carefully examine the entire paper path, from the input tray to the output tray. Remove any stray pieces of paper or debris that might be obstructing the mechanism.
- Look for physical obstructions: Check for any foreign objects that might have fallen into the paper path.
3. Check the Printer's Rollers:
- Clean the rollers: The rollers in the paper path are crucial for feeding the paper. Use a lint-free cloth to gently clean any dust, dirt, or debris from the rollers.
4. Software and Driver Issues:
- Restart the printer: Sometimes, a simple restart can resolve temporary software glitches. Turn the printer off completely, wait a few minutes, and then turn it back on.
- Check the printer settings: Ensure the correct paper size and type are selected in your printer settings.
5. Update the Printer Drivers:
- Outdated drivers: Outdated printer drivers can sometimes lead to unexpected errors. Visit the Epson website and download the latest drivers for your Epson L565 model. Ensure you are downloading the drivers for your operating system (Windows or macOS).
6. Consider a Factory Reset:
- Last resort: If all else fails, a factory reset might resolve deeper software issues. Consult your printer's manual for instructions on performing a factory reset. Be aware that this will erase all custom settings.
7. Seek Professional Help:
- If the problem persists: If you've tried all of the above steps and are still encountering the "Please Load Document" error, it's best to contact Epson support or a qualified printer repair technician. There might be a more serious mechanical issue requiring professional attention.
Preventive Maintenance for Your Epson L565
Regular maintenance is key to preventing issues like the "Please Load Document" error. Make it a habit to:
- Regularly clean the printer's rollers.
- Inspect the paper path for obstructions.
- Use high-quality paper.
